Fuelman the Pumps

Firm's pay-at-pump integration available to CITGO marketers

ATLANTA -- Fuelman, a division of FleetCor Technologies, and CITGO Petroleum Corp., have announced the availability of Fuelman card acceptance, both in-store and at the fuel island, via the CITGO card processing network.

Petroleum marketers already using the VeriFone Ruby system at CITGO-branded sites to accept the Fuelman card can now obtain Ruby application version 5.07.02 to activate Fuelman acceptance at the pumpsan added convenience for the drivers of more than one million vehicles that carry Fuelman-branded fleet fueling cards. Fuelman has a help [image-nocss] desk staffed to help retailers with this conversion.

CITGO outlets that elect to participate in the Fuelman program now have the option to accept the card both in-store and at the pumps. Once the new systems have been rolled out to participating petroleum marketers, Fuelman card carriers on a tight schedule will be able to fill up quickly at the pump and get back out on the road.

Fuelman, a division of FleetCor Technologies Inc., is a major provider of commercial fleet fueling services. The Fuelman program has been used by commercial fleet managers to control and manage their fueling expenditures since 1985. By offering an exclusive fueling network for its customers, the Fuelman program drives incremental traffic to our merchant partners, the company said.

Houston-based CITGO is a refiner, transporter and marketer of transportation fuels, lubricants, petrochemicals, refined waxes, asphalt and other industrial products owned by PDV America Inc., an indirect wholly owned subsidiary of Petr aleos de Venezuela SA, the national oil company of the Bolivarian Republic of Venezuela.

FleetCor, The Global Fleet Card Co., is privately owned by a group of institutional private equity investors, including Bain Capital, Summit Partners and Advent International. FleetCor is the worldwide player in fuel card processing serving more than 500,000 business fleets in the United States, Canada and Europe. Its card programs are marketed under a variety of brand names including CCS, CFN, Keyfuels, FleetNet, FleetSource, FleetWide, Fuelman and Mannatec.
